HUD doesn’t usually have income requirements for FHA loans. However, you do need to provide information to show you have enough income to carry your current monthly debts and other obligations, and to cover the monthly payment and insurance premium of the home loan you’re applying for.
FHA Qualifying with Rental Income, NC Mortgage Experts – · FHA Qualifying with Rental Income. Rent received for qualifying properties owned by the Borrower may be used subject to proper verification on tax returns and/or leases. For properties owned by the Borrower, the most recent 2 years tax returns must be obtained and an average of the Schedule E income must be documented.

PDF Section D. Borrower Employment and Employment Related Income. – Part-time income not meeting the qualifying requirements may be considered as a compensating factor only. Note: For qualifying purposes, "part-time" income refers to employment taken to supplement the borrower’s income from regular employment; part-time employment is not a primary job and it is worked less than 40 hours.
